After a career mainly in human resources and management training, she decided to focus her education and experience on getting the word out about the little-known pitfalls and penalties to anyone needing to sign up for Medicare. How did this happen?
Well, after having questions a year into using her Medicare insurance she realized she’d been given incorrect information by the insurance salesman/broker she'd used. She could NOT switch her Medigap plan during "Open Enrollment" as he had said she could; she couldn't even upgrade it! So, Sharon started researching for herself and interviewing a lot of people on Medicare. What an eye opener! Within a few months, an advocate was born and her workshop-in-a-book was being written for everyone. The biggest issue Sharon sees is that most of us don't even know what it is that we need to know about Medicare. Many think it's essentially one thing. People don't know that there are a range of options as to which type of Medicare we can purchase. Or that there are pitfalls and penalties that we can incur, often while doing things correctly and on time! It shouldn't be that way, but it is.
Medicare is definitely NOT one-size-fits-all. And, while one CAN sign up quickly, that is exactly what can lead to the pitfalls and penalties. Understanding all the parts of Medicare and how they mesh with your needs and budget allows you to make an informed decision.
